A cylinder has a diameter of 4 ft and a height of 5 ft. What is the
volume of the cylinder?
Use 3.14 or the calculator value for pi and provide an answer accurate
to the nearest tenth.

Use the volume formula of cylinder:
V = πr^2h. Then just put the values in it
r=4/2=2 ft
V = 3.14 * 2^2 * 5
V ≈ 3.14 * 4 * 5
V ≈ 62.8 ft^3
